Lobophora crispata O.Camacho & Fredericq 2019
Publication Details
Lobophora crispata O.Camacho & Fredericq 2019: 617, fig. 2. G and H
Published in: Camacho, O., Fernández-García, C., Vieira, C., Gurgel, C.F.D., Norris, J.N, Freshwater, D.W. & Fredericq, S. (2019). The systematics of Lobophora (Dictyotales, Phaeophyceae) in the western Atlantic and eastern Pacific oceans: eight new species. Journal of Phycology 55(3): 611-624.
Publication date: 2019
Type Species
The type species (holotype) of the genus Lobophora is Lobophora nigrescens J.Agardh.
Status of Name
This name is of an entity that is currently accepted taxonomically.
Type Information
Holotype locality: Panama, Bocas del Toro, Big Plantain Cay; (Camacho et al. 2019: 617) Holotype: O. Comacho; 6.viii.2010; on rock, 15-20 m; LAF; 04330A (Camacho et al. 2019: 617) Notes: Isotype: lAF 04330B.
Origin of Species Name
Adjective A (Latin), crisped, curled, or closely (finely) waved.
General Environment
This is a marine species.
